Hi.  I am having problems using gnus with an nntp server.  I can go
into the server and it gives me all the newsgroups in kill status.  If
I hit u it subscribes, and if I then hit enter, it asks me how many
articles and I usually say all.  So, I look at them and go down the
buffer and do gnus-summary-tatch-up-to here, finish reading the group
till all the articles are read and then get out of the buffer with k.

Now, if I try to go back into the server, -- even after exiting gnus
-- it gives me the newsgroup again with the total number of articles
listed, if I go into it it downloads the whole thing again -- not even
marked as read or anything.

It looks like the .newsrc and .newsrc.eld have the articles in there,
so I have no idea what to do.  Am I doing something wrong?

I am using gnus version  5.13  with emacs 27.2-r2.
